I am trying to reinstall Adobe Acrobat 11 on my machine under windows 10. I keep getting the transform error and check the path but there is nothing that lets me browse or tells me what the path is for or how to find the path etc. Is this an Adobe error or Win 10 error? Does anyone know how to fix this?

    uninstall all acrobat and reader versions.

    clean per Download Adobe Reader and Acrobat Cleaner Tool - Adobe Labs

    restart your computer and reinstall acrobat xi
